    Hi,

    I'm using Infinity. I would like to remove the sidebar from my pages, but leave them on for posts. How can I do this?

    Really, I'd like the ability to have them on some pages and not on others. So if you could tell me how to do this, I'd be thrilled.

    Thanks in advance!

    Cindy J

    http://new.CindyJHolbrook.com/about
    October 2, 2019 at 5:58 am #493829
    Victor Font
    Moderator

    You can select full screen layout for each of your pages in the page editor.

    Thanks, Victor!

    I looked high and low last night trying to figure out how to change it. I'm using the Gutenberg blocks. So this morning, when I looked again after reading your response, I thought, "what would happen if I hit the "Genesis" button up at the top. And voila, there was my option to change the layout.
